SWEET AND SPICY MACADAMIA NUTS

June 3, 2014 by Tim 5 Comments

Enjoy our nuts

If you’re like us, you might enjoy a beer or two once in a while, especially during the summer. And what goes better with a good beer than nuts? Our nuts are sweet and spicy and they go down as easily as a cold pint on a sweltering hot day.

Ingredients
  1. 3 cups plain macadamia nuts
  2. 1/4 cup brown sugar
  3. 2 tsp salt
  4. 2 tsp ground cumin
  5. 1-2 tsp cayenne (to taste)
  6. 1 tsp paprika
  7. 1/2 tsp allspice
  8. 1 tsp cinnamon
  9. 1 tsp ground pepper
  10. 1 egg white
Instructions
  1. Make a spice mix with everything but the egg white.
  2. Beat the egg white in a large bowl until it starts to stiffen and there is no liquid egg at the bottom of the bowl.
  3. Dump in the mac nuts and the spice mix and stir to coat evenly.
  4. Bake at 325F for 15 to 20 minutes, flip them around and continue baking, with the oven turned off, for 20 minutes.
